Overview

Fund objective

  • The objective of the Fund is to contribute towards the global transition towards lower-carbon sources of energy and achieve long-term capital growth.
  • The Fund integrates a thematic and an environmental, social and governance (ESG) approach with a particular focus on environmental criteria.
  • The Fund invests primarily in shares of companies worldwide which contribute positively to a transition to alternative energies (energy transition) and more efficient and sustainable energy usage across the economy.
  • The Fund is managed using “quantitative methods”. “Quantitative methods” are defined as mathematical, logical and statistical techniques used for stock selection purposes.
  • The Fund selects companies that either are significantly exposed to energy transition and clean energy activities or, in the view of the investment manager, show potential to be leaders in supporting the transition to a low carbon economy.
  • In order to assess the companies’ exposure, key themes pertaining to energy transition are identified using Natural Language Processing (NLP) algorithms based on unstructured news data, in particular clean energy themes and energy transition and efficiency themes.
  • NLP is a field of artificial intelligence which deals with the interaction between computers and humans with the aim to read, decipher and understand the human language in a manner that is valuable for the portfolio construction.
  • Screening is employed to exclude companies and/or issuers that do not meet the Fund’s criteria on a range of other environmental and social metrics and the level of involvement in controversial activities.
  • Finally, the Fund will be constructed using a proprietary score together with a third party indicator that measures a company’s ability to transition to a lower carbon economy.
  • The Fund may use derivatives (complex instruments) to manage the Fund more efficiently, with the aim of reducing risk, reducing costs and/or generating additional capital or income.
  • The Fund is actively managed and is not constrained by its benchmark, the MSCI World AC Index (Net Total Return), which is used for comparison purposes. However, the majority of the Fund’s holdings are likely to be components of the benchmark. As an actively managed fund, this overlap will change and this statement may be updated from time to time.
  • The Fund has broad discretion over portfolio construction and therefore securities, weightings and risk characteristics will differ. As a result, it is expected that over time the risk return characteristics of the Fund may diverge materially to the benchmark.

The Original Fund Launch date relates to the previous fund named: Invesco Energy Fund, which was renamed to Invesco Energy Transition Fund on 8 April 2021 and the track record restarted on that date.
